Korean American groups unite for voter registration drive ahead of elections by Capital_Gate6718 in asianamerican

[–]Objectivevoter80 20 points21 points  (0 children)

Korean-Americans in the LA region have always been a bit more active in local politics than most other AAPI groups in America (with the possible exception of Chinese-Americans in NYC and San Fran.) A lot of this probably stems from how very few people went to bat for them in 1992, so they realized they had to take the lead.
